Job Description

EMS is seeking a highly organized and detail-oriented Warehouse Coordinator to join our dynamic team. You will play a critical role in maintaining optimal warehouse performance by coordinating shipping and receiving activities. Ask about our sign-on bonus!

 Position Summary:

Manage warehouse resources in support of business requirements.  Responsible for normal and exception outbound processing to ensure customer orders are shipped accurately.   Assist in other areas in logistics.

Responsibilities:

  • Prepare/package materials for shipment to outside processing or customers
  • Fill orders or requisitions for materials by locating, retrieving, unpackaging and kitting or delivering materials to plant locations. 
  • Verify correctness of shipments against bills of lading, invoices or other records.
  • Check for shortages and reject damaged goods.
  • Assist in loading and unloading of trucks and movement of materials to storage locations.
  • Maintain an acceptable level of housekeeping order and cleanliness in the area.
  • Receive materials, equipment, merchandise and similar items in a storeroom or warehouse.
  • Store items in high/low bay racks, in bins or on the floor.  Includes marking or tagging items for identification.
  • Complete Oracle / Maximo inventory and other ERP transactions. 
  • Safely operate a fork lift truck, overhead crane or other material handling equipment
  • Prepare records of goods shipped by making bills of lading, posting weight and shipping charges and maintaining shipping records
  • Wear all required PPE at all times.
  • Other duties as required.

Education and Experience:

  • High School or Equivalency Diploma
  • 4-6 years in outbound-transportation environment/export experience
  • Previous lead experience
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ills
  • Ability to work in high pressure environment with minimal oversight
  • Knowledge of personal computers and associated business software and ability to learn Oracle transactions

About Company

On April 24, 1916, the company that would become EMS was founded. Originally named General Plate Company, it began by creating specialty clad metals to meet the needs of the local jewelry industry. The company’s products included materials that had a surface of precious metal, for the desired appearance and cosmetic characteristics, but combined with additional metals which would enhance mechanical properties and reduced precious metal content and cost. This was the start of clad metals at Engineered Materials Solutions.
The company continued to grow and in 1931 it merged with Spencer Thermostat Company, becoming Metals & Controls Corporation. This new company offered customers the knowledge of metallurgically bonding dissimilar metals, while refining the technology to apply these materials to accomplish various tasks; such as, safety, thermal regulation and controls solutions for the burgeoning electrical, appliance and many other markets.
Metals & Controls merged with Texas Instruments in 1959 and the company’s reputation for metallurgical excellence, processing, and applications innovation continued to grow. Notable milestones include the invention of clad coinage for the U.S. Mint in 1964, the first application of stainless clad aluminum automobile trim in 1971, the first use of copper clad aluminum wire in CATV transmission lines in 1977, the first application of copper/invar/copper to control thermal expansion in electronics substrates and circuit boards in 1985, and the development of isobaric cold rolling – a solution to the problem of cold rolling brittle materials, in 1992.
In 2000 we became Engineered Materials Solutions, with our new name reflecting exactly what we have been providing since 1916; highly engineered materials that provide customized solutions to satisfy our customer and market needs.
Today, Engineered Materials Solutions LLC, along with our sister companies in the Wickeder Group, strive to deliver our customers the "Best of Metal”.
